Expressing the sense of the House of Representatives that there should be established a National Ocean Day to recognize the significant role the ocean plays in the lives of the Nation's people and the important role the Nation's people must play in the continued life of the ocean.

Summary of Bill HRES 415
The bill introduced in the 106th Congress, H.Res. 415 on February 2, 2000, seeks to express the sense of the House of Representatives regarding the establishment of a National Ocean Day. The bill aims to recognize the crucial role the ocean plays in the lives of the nation's people and emphasizes the responsibility of the nation's residents in sustaining the ocean's life.
Current Status of Bill HRES 415
Bill HRES 415 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since February 2, 2000. Bill HRES 415 was introduced during Congress 106 and was introduced to the House on February 2, 2000. Bill HRES 415's most recent activity was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ection. as of July 11, 2000
